Well, this post has taken a left turn somewhere. Starts off about layoffs and how bad the moco is doing , and turned into how bad dealers are. As I see it the moco has finally found out that when things get bad , buying a Harley don't make them better. When you have been laid off or think that it's comming, your not going to buy a $20k toy. And do you really need more chrome? or another tee shirt?. They think about selling off those "toys". But a quick look on ebay will tell you something, right now there's almost 3000 Harleys for sale. All types, all years and models. Whats sad is when you look at the completed sales alot of them don't get sold, or even have offers made on them. The ones that sell go cheap. So it seems the novelty of owning a Harley isn't that impressive seems everybody has one.And nobody is fond of paying top dollar for a bike and having to sell it for half what you paid three years later. Sure 90% of the country is still working and has the cash to buy, but it looks like they are choosing what they buy more carefully these days. I don't know how Honda is doing these days, but if you go to their dealership they have bikes ranging from 100cc to 1800 cc. Harley may need to expand their model line to stay in business if they are not selling large motor bikes to the younger riders who would buy a Harley, if their product line wasn't so limited. If their lineup of bikes were more varied, they could shutdown production of one type and more the labor over to the line that's moving more units. They wouldn't have to lay people off and still meet demand. And even being cut back to 3 or 4 days a week would still be better then unemployment.,,
